Redevelopment projects planned in downtown Port Washington

A pair of redevelopment projects are planned in downtown Port Washington.

Franklin Street Holdings plans to restore the three-story Boerner Mercantile Building at 211 N. Franklin St. The building will have 8,000 square feet of first floor retail space, 8,000 square feet of office space on the second floor, 8,000 square feet of office space on the third floor and a 5,000-square-foot leasable basement level space.

Renew Port Holdings LLC plans to redevelopment and expand a pair of buildings at 122-28 N. Franklin St. A third floor will be added to the two-story buildings and a three-story addition will be added on the east side. There will be about 10,000 square feet of commercial space on the first floor and 18 residential units, possibly condos, on the upper floors.
